THOMAS BROTHERS became the third different team to get their name on the Bromsgrove & District Football League Premier Division trophy since its inception in the 2011/12 season as they sealed the title in dramatic style.
Brothers were crowned champions thanks to a dramatic 3-2 victory over reigning champions Victoria Barnt Green Fairfield, for whom two defeats inside four days ended their challenge for top spot.
Ryan Molesworth and Dan Wilkes were on the mark for VBGF but goals from Stuart Hall, Rob Burkus and Kelvin White ensured Brothers were crowned top dogs.
The team then put the seal on a fine season with a 3-2 victory over Worcester outfit WCT Youth Raiders in their final game on Sunday, when they were presented with the trophy.
The race for the Division One title is hotting up as Bartley Green Illey Sunday claimed a comprehensive 9-1 victory over Spa Athletic thanks to braces from Connor Collins, Dominic Strevens and Bradley Bullimore and one apiece for Dan Lawrence, Carl Martin and Colin Tandy.
Bartley Green sit eight points off leaders Northfield Athletic but can clinch the title if they win their remaining four games of the season.
The league leaders maintained the pressure on Bartley Green as they ran out 8-1 winners over AFC Northfield courtesy of four goals from Joshua Moore, two from Jason Cowley and one each for Reiss Brians and Gary Ross.
Conway Albion enjoyed a 2-1 victory over Wychbold RBL while Stoke Sporting claimed a 3-1 victory at Sporting Rednal.
Jon Snell, Simon Steele and Curtis Smith netted for Sporting; Russell Brooks for Rednal.
Division Two leaders Meadow Park only need a point from their remaining five games to secure the title after beating Hizza United in a double-header 1-0 and 3-0 respectively.
In another double thriller Chaps United and Bridgfield served up 15 goals as the pair drew 5-5 in their first encounter before United ran out 4-1 winners in the second.
Jordan Ward (3), Luke Hancock and Sam Valentine netted for Bridgfield in the 5-5 draw while Paul Dowsett bagged all four of United’s goals in the reverse fixture.
Rednal Social Club enjoyed a 6-0 victory at Awkies Allstars while the other game in the division saw Rubery Juniors defeat Sporting Club Redditch 3-0 thanks to two goals from Jordan Peach and one from Connor Chipman.
In Division Three, Rubery have all but secured the title after they thrashed Stoke Prior 9-1 courtesy of seven goals from star man Brogan Halpin and one each from Paddy Behan and Martin Slevin.
Callowbrook Swifts Green, who sit three points behind but have a far inferiror goal difference will end the season in second after they secured a 4-2 victory at FC Bromsgrove.
Elsewhere, Arrow Valley eased past AFC Millfields 3-0 wth goals from Reece Miles (2) and Jay Russell.
